I had the KN drop in for a while and noticed some minimal low end power increases. I then made my own intake and the filter goes all the way to the fender and down just a bit but is still technically in the engine compartment. I then relocated the coolant res. to between the intake pipe and the rad just before the filter. I then removed the little rubber strip above the headlight for some more cold air. my intake is cool after a decent drive.......... not much hot air. Alot better power gains and sound.
